2 finger scroll problem with Firefox

Hi guys,

I am running Firefox 6.02 on my laptop (win 7) and am having major problems with 2 finger scroll.

Basically, as I scroll down the page will randomly jump back to the top and on certain sites (like deviantart) it will just completely jump to a new page, and I can't get back to the first page using the back button.

My google-fu is weak and I am only finding solutions for people who's 2 button scroll doesn't work at all.

Type about:config in the address bar and hit Enter key. When you see a warning, click I'll be careful, I promise! button

In the Filter bar, type trackpoint

Right-click ui.trackpoint_hack.enabled preference, click Modify and change the value from 1 to 1

Click OK

Close about:config tab

Close Firefox (click Firefox button and click Exit)

Now you should be able to scroll using Trackpoint and Middle Mouse button on the Trackpad again.
